uPVC handles can loosen or even fall off. Thankfully replacing them is an easy task with the proper tools.

doorpanels-300x200.jpg?Determine the type of handle you own by examining the pins or screws that hold it in place. Once you have identified them, take them off and carefully drag the handle off its spindle.

Espag Handle

Espag handles are the most commonly used type of handle found on double-glazing uPVC windows. They're flat and have a circular shape. They are usually made of uPVC, but they can be made from other materials depending on your window's style and design. Handles are available in a variety of designs and colors to complement your decor.

The espag handle can also be called a spade handle or cockspur handle. It's typically found on older uPVC windows and can be used as an alternative to a damaged handle. They're not as secure as modern handle styles but they do offer an easy locking mechanism. The handle is made of two studs, called mushrooms, that move up and down as the handle rotates. These catch into an iron plate that is attached to the frame, which is known as the keep. The handle is also available in a cranked version that provides more space for your hand with a sleeker appearance. Also, there is an inline version.

These types of uPVC window handles are often found on older timber windows as they are double-glazed as well. The handles are usually made of aluminum or uPVC however they can also be made of other materials. Espag window handles are locked by a key, or by using wedge blocks that are placed between the handle and frame. They're also simple to maintain, and you can buy replacement parts for them in the event that they fail.

To choose the best espag handle for your window, you should first verify the size of the spindle that is on the back of the handle. The spindle should have a maximum diameter of 7mm. Also, you should measure the size of the step that the handle is positioned on the frame of the window. The right size handle will ensure that the window closes with a tight seal.

Monkey tail handles made of espag are a fantastic choice for older windows. They also work well with contemporary windows and come in left-hand and right-hand versions. They have a stylish design with a reeded finish at the end and a thin backplate that fits into the window frame. They can also be locked and have a good step to height.

Tilt and Turn Handle

Tilt and turn handles are utilized on double-glazed windows which open to the outside and tilted back or down for ventilation. The handle rotates, and a locking mechanism engages when the window is slid in either direction. These windows are very popular in Europe. They provide better airflow, and are safer. When replacing a uPVC tilt and turn handle, the new one should be compatible with the window type and locking mechanism to ensure security and functionality.

Tilt-and-turn windows are usually constructed from upvc window handle replacement or aluminum frames, with a wood frame as an alternative for those who want traditional style and feel to their home. uPVC frames are the most affordable option and offer great durability as well as energy efficiency and minimal maintenance needs. Aluminum frames, on the other hand are a more costly option, but offer the strongest strength and resistance to corrosion.

The uPVC handle turns and tilts similarly to an espagnolette, but is much heavier and bulkier because it is used on larger windows. They are also more durable as they are able to withstand more forces when the window opens inwards or is tilted.

When you are looking for a replacement handles for windows tilt and turn handle the most important thing to consider is that the handle is able to be locked into one of four positions, which will prevent the window from opening completely into the room. It is possible to accomplish this using the lock key. This is especially useful when there are young children around, as it stops them from opening the windows too much.

The majority of tilt-and-turn window handles have this feature included as standard. Cheap Chinese products aren't the only exception. Sealco Scotland stock a wide range of high quality tilt and turn handles from top manufacturers like Hoppe, Trojan, and Sensei.

It is essential to measure the handle that you currently have before purchasing a tilt-and-turn window handle. This will help you find the right design. You'll need to measure the distance between the screw fixing holes which are usually 43mm from centre to the centre. You may have to remove the caps that cover the covers or the sprung loaded backplates from some handles to expose the screw's locations.
